Living Room Furniture

The handshape of a sign is literally the shape (or shapes) in which we form our hand during the production of a sign. Classifiers are signs that use handshapes that are associated with specific categories ( classes ) of size, shape, or usage.

 Classifier "B" is used to show "flat" things like: paper, surfaces, tables, countertops, shelves, etc  CL: “BB” (Palm Facing Outward) use for: Pictures, posters, and Doors  CL: “BBB” Palm facing toward you. Use for : Mirrors and reflections  CL: “A” can be used as a building, a house, a trophy, a statue, and similar concepts OR use the classifier to show where it is located, or what is near it.  CL: G indicate the quality of "thinness" or "things that are thin.“thin  CL: 0 or 5. Showers, Sun, Lights on or off, Flashing, and placement of Light

 Size  Location  Orientation  Direction  Movement Path (Not utilized for furniture)
